Technical Specifications
Parameters and characteristics for this part
| Specification | STM6510SCACDG6F |
|---|---|
| Mounting Type | Surface Mount |
| Number of Voltages Monitored | 1 |
| Operating Temperature [Max] | 85 °C |
| Operating Temperature [Min] | -40 °C |
| Output | Open Drain or Open Collector |
| Package / Case | 8-WFDFN |
| Reset | Active Low |
| Reset Timeout | Adjustable/Selectable |
| Supplier Device Package | 8-TDFN (2x2) |
| Type | Reset Timer |
| Voltage - Threshold | 2.925 V |

Description
General part information
STM6510 Series
The STM6510 has two combined Smart Reset inputs (SR0andSR1) with Smart Reset setup delay (tSRC) programmed by an external capacitor on the SRC pin. An additional STM6510 feature is adjustable output reset pulse time tRECby adding an external capacitor (CtREC).
Additionally, the VCCis monitored and if it drops below the selected VRSTthreshold, the reset output goes active and remains active while VCCis below the VRSTthreshold, plus the defined duration of the reset pulse tREC.
